Free movement of goods is actually not always best for business.
It's both good and bad.
It's good because you get the chance to freely export to a wider market.
But it's also bad, because that whole wider market also gets to freely export into your country.
So every business from your country has more foreign competition to be undermined by.
That is only really mitigated succesfully by big international corporations.
But for small-scale local businesses, it's bad news.
